Market Size and Trends

The Large Language Models market is estimated to be valued at USD 4.8 billion in 2026 and is expected to reach USD 18.7 billion by 2033,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 22.8% from 2026 to 2033. This rapid growth is driven by increasing adoption across various industries, including healthcare, finance, and customer service, where AI-powered natural language processing is transforming operations and enhancing user experience. Investments in research and development further accelerate innovation in this space.

Key market trends include the rising integration of large language models with cloud computing and edge AI, improving accessibility and reducing latency for real-time applications. Additionally, the surge in demand for multilingual and context-aware AI systems is prompting developers to enhance model capabilities. Ethical AI and data privacy concerns are also shaping market dynamics, influencing the development of more transparent and responsible large language models to gain user trust and regulatory approval.

Segmental Analysis:

By Model Type: Dominance of Transformer-based Models Driven by Superior Performance and Versatility

In terms of By Model Type, Transformer-based Models contribute the highest share of the Large Language Models market owing to their exceptional ability to process vast amounts of sequential data with remarkable efficiency. Unlike earlier neural architectures such as RNN-based and CNN-based models, transformers leverage self-attention mechanisms that allow them to weigh the significance of different parts of the input text more effectively. This innovation overcomes the limitations of vanishing gradients and long-range dependency issues faced by RNNs, while also offering greater flexibility compared to CNNs, which are traditionally better suited for spatial data rather than natural language. The architecture's parallelizable design accelerates training and inference, making it highly scalable, which is critical given the exponential growth of text data and complex language understanding tasks.

Additionally, the rise of pre-trained transformer architectures like BERT, GPT, and their successors has significantly expanded the practical applications available to businesses and developers, cementing the transformer's place at the forefront of model types. The model's adaptability in transfer learning allows it to be fine-tuned quickly on specific downstream tasks, amplifying its usability across conversational AI, content generation, and multilingual frameworks. Further boosting their adoption is the extensive open-source community and research investments dedicated to transformers, which continue to improve model capabilities and reduce computational overhead. These factors collectively drive the dominant market position of transformer-based models compared to other architectures such as hybrid or RNN-based models.

By Deployment Mode: Cloud-based Solutions Propel Adoption through Scalability and Accessibility

In terms of By Deployment Mode, Cloud-based deployment holds the largest market share, primarily fueled by its scalability, flexibility, and cost-efficiency. Large Language Models are compute-intensive, requiring significant resources for training and inference that many organizations find challenging to manage in on-premises environments. Cloud infrastructure providers offer virtually unlimited computational power and storage that can be dynamically allocated, which is indispensable for handling high-volume and real-time language processing workloads. The ability to scale up or down based on demand ensures that businesses only pay for what they use, reducing capital expenditure and operational complexities related to hardware maintenance.

Moreover, cloud-based deployments facilitate quicker integration and faster time-to-market, enabling organizations to leverage state-of-the-art language models without deep expertise in infrastructure management. Cloud platforms often come bundled with AI-as-a-Service tools, pre-trained models, and developer-friendly APIs that accelerate product development cycles. Security has also seen significant improvements in cloud environments, alleviating some of the early concerns around data privacy and compliance. Hybrid deployment options, while present, do not yet match the accessibility and ecosystem support of cloud services, which continue to evolve with innovations like edge-cloud integration and distributed ledger technology to further boost robustness. These features position cloud-based deployment as the preferred choice across industries, driving substantial market share in the Large Language Models segment.

By Application: Conversational AI Leads Growth Fueled by Demand for Natural Interaction

In terms of By Application, Conversational AI commands the highest share of the Large Language Models market due to the burgeoning need for natural, context-aware interaction between humans and machines. This segment is propelled by the rising adoption of virtual assistants, chatbots, and voice-operated devices across customer service, healthcare, finance, and retail sectors. Large Language Models enable these systems to understand intent, generate contextually relevant responses, and handle multi-turn conversations with improved accuracy and nuance, which is critical to enhancing user experience and engagement.

The widespread digitization of services has prompted enterprises to invest in automated communication tools to reduce operational costs and improve service availability, especially around the clock. Large Language Models bring significant advancements in empathy detection, sentiment analysis, and personalization, helping conversational agents adapt their tone and style to different users. The shift towards omnichannel engagement, where users expect seamless interactions across messaging platforms, voice assistants, and mobile apps, further fuels the demand for sophisticated conversational AI systems powered by large language models. These models also continuously learn from vast conversational datasets, refining their understanding of colloquialisms, slang, and domain-specific terminology. This ongoing enhancement makes conversational AI the most impactful application area driving the expansion and innovation within the Large Language Models market.

Regional Insights:

Dominating Region: North America

In North America, the dominance in the Large Language Models (LLM) market is driven by a robust technological ecosystem, substantial investment in AI research, and the presence of world-leading tech giants. The United States, in particular, serves as the innovation hub, with companies such as OpenAI, Google, Microsoft, and NVIDIA spearheading advanced LLM development. Strong university research programs, extensive cloud infrastructure, and a supportive regulatory environment that encourages innovation further solidify North America's leadership in this domain. Additionally, government initiatives focusing on AI ethics, national AI strategies, and public-private partnerships accelerate the adoption and continuous improvement of LLM technologies. Trade policies and collaboration networks within Silicon Valley and beyond foster fast knowledge transfer and integration across industries such as healthcare, finance, and customer service.

Fastest-Growing Region: Asia Pacific

Meanwhile, the Asia Pacific exhibits the fastest growth in the Large Language Models market, underpinned by escalating digital transformation and expanding AI investments across China, Japan, South Korea, and India. The region benefits from large populations generating vast linguistic and data diversity, essential for training and fine-tuning multilingual LLMs. Supportive government policies such as China's AI development plans, India's digital initiatives, and South Korea's AI strategy drive extensive research funding and startup culture expansion. Furthermore, rapid technology adoption in sectors such as e-commerce, telecommunications, and education propels LLM deployment. Prominent players include Baidu, Alibaba, Tencent, and Japan's Preferred Networks, with emerging startups contributing to specialized LLM applications tailored for local languages and business needs. Trade relations within Asia and with North America also facilitate technology exchange, enriching the market ecosystem.

Large Language Models Market Outlook for Key Countries

United States

The United States' market continues to lead through a concentration of tech behemoths focused on cutting-edge LLM development. Companies like OpenAI popularized transformer-based model architectures, while Google DeepMind and Microsoft Azure provide scalable cloud-based AI services. The U.S. benefits from venture capital influx, a mature AI startup ecosystem, and cross-sector adoption from industries like healthcare, law, and entertainment. Regulatory efforts are primarily balanced to encourage innovation while addressing data privacy and AI regulation challenges. The country's universities and research labs often collaborate with industry leaders, sustaining the innovation pipeline.

China

China shows remarkable dynamism driven by government-backed AI strategies emphasizing self-sufficiency and global competitiveness in artificial intelligence. Leading corporations such as Baidu and Alibaba leverage massive in-country datasets and significant computational resources to develop sophisticated LLMs. The emphasis on natural language processing for Mandarin and other regional languages positions China as a key player in multilingual LLM capabilities. The integration of LLMs into smart cities, financial technologies, and digital governance highlights China's growing influence. Its regulatory environment, while stringent on data control, actively supports AI ecosystem growth through incentives and infrastructure development.

India

India's market growth is anchored by its burgeoning IT sector and rapid adoption of digital services. Companies such as Tata Consultancy Services (TCS), Infosys, and emerging startups are increasingly incorporating LLM capabilities for automating customer support, content generation, and multilingual support in an inherently diverse linguistic landscape. Government initiatives like Digital India and increased focus on AI research create a conducive environment for innovation and adoption. India's large English-speaking population and multilingual user base provide a unique opportunity for developing versatile and inclusive LLM applications.

Japan

Japan continues to maintain its position through a strong emphasis on automation and industrial applications of AI. Firms like Preferred Networks advance research in LLMs with applications spanning robotics, manufacturing, and natural language interfaces tailored to Japanese language processing. Government support through AI-focused funding bodies and collaborations between academia and industry strengthens market growth. Japan's demographic challenges also motivate AI-driven solutions in healthcare and elderly care, where LLMs aid in communication and decision-making processes.

South Korea

South Korea's market thrives due to the government's aggressive AI roadmap and the technological prowess of conglomerates such as Samsung and Naver. Investment in AI research hubs and infrastructure, combined with rapid tech adoption by consumers, fuels the deployment of LLMs in smart assistants, content creation, and augmented reality experiences. The country's emphasis on education technology and media platforms encourages the proliferation of AI-driven language services. Trade collaborations with North America and Asia further enhance the innovation ecosystem, allowing local companies to access cutting-edge developments while tailoring solutions regionally.
